When Ryefield Hops started producing hops commercially on land formerly used for dairy in the South Coast region, they were the first to do so in New South Wales. A decade on from launching the business, the family operation run by Jade McManus and Morgan and Karen Taylor remains the only grower in the state. Now the third largest producer of hops in the country, admittedly with just 0.5 percent of the market, they're standard-bearers when it comes to sustainability – in all facets of the business – and part of a small but growing band of indie suppliers working alongside the local brewing industry. James joined them at their farm in the beautiful Bemboka Valley just as much-needed rain arrived – thankfully wrapping up the chat just as the heavens really opened. The trio took him through the genesis of the project, their first customers (Batch and Wildflower), subsequent growth, installation of a pelletiser, and plans for the future. They addressed the challenges of being first-generation farmers, dealing with buying plants that weren't as advertised, the steps they take to give back to the land as well as their local community, their delight at seeing Ryefield Hops [https://craftypint.com/business/1492/ryefield-hops] introduced into core range beers, and partnering with fellow indies [https://craftypint.com/news/3918/telling-the-story-of-local-indie-suppliers], such as Voyager Craft Malt and Mogwai Labs.
